ddSEQ™ Single-Cell Isolator

Bio-Rad

The ddSEQ Single-Cell Isolator is part of the Illumina® Bio-Rad® Single-Cell Sequencing Solution, a platform that brings Bio-Rad's Droplet Digital™ technology and Illumina's market-leading sequencing expertise to single-cell gene expression studies. The ddSEQ Single-Cell Isolator works with the Illumina® Bio-Rad® SureCell™ WTA 3' Library Prep Kit for the ddSEQ™ System. This technology utilizes disposable microfluidic cartridges to coencapsulate single cells and barcodes into subnanoliter droplets, where cell lysis and barcoding occur. RNA-Seq libraries are subsequently prepared and sequenced. Analysis is conducted via BaseSpace.
